Eco conference offers a better package
Date and Time of Publication:- 2008-02-21 15:11:10An avionics company is just one many businesses attending Enfield Council’s pioneering packaging summit this month.
Paramount Panels, who make panels for aeroplanes, will join Greggs The Bakers, JJ Foods and Fortuna Health and others, to discuss how industry and business can reduce packaging.
Councillor Terry Neville – cabinet member for environment said, “Enfield is ideally placed to tackle this issue.
“Enfield is in an enviable position as a borough with large manufacturing, production and distribution industries, so it is appropriate that the Council, in its community role takes a lead.
“Overpackaging is disastrous for the environment and an unnecessary expense for consumers, retailers and manufactures.
“I want to see real outcomes from this meeting which will result in less packaged goods in the high street.”
The packaging summit will take place on 26 February at Enfield Council’s Civic Centre.
It will look at packaging design, how it companies can reduce packaging, control their waste and increase their business recycling.
Keynote speakers from Envirowise, Middlesex University, Enfield Council’s London Trading Standards and Enfield Council’s Waste Services will join Cllr Neville at the summit.
